 #: 705031 S5/Babylon 5: General
    27-Sep-97  02:24:55
Sb: #704246-#CC Situation
Fm: J. MICHAEL STRACZYNSKI
 
      She was definitely not booted.
 
      There was absolutely no reason for ANYone to boot her.  No one has yet
provided one plausible reason why anyone at this side would want her gone.  I
certainly didn't want the character to go away, WB didn't want the character to
go away...she left when we couldn't give her what she wanted.
 
                                                                    jms

 #: 705032 S7/Babylon 5: UK/World
    27-Sep-97  02:24:57
Sb: #704182-#From Babylon 5 Magazine
Fm: J. MICHAEL STRACZYNSKI
 
      The new B5 comic to be serialized in the B5 UK magazine will be gathered
in a graphic novel and published in the US by DC in January.
 
                                                                    jms

 #: 705035 S5/Babylon 5: General
    27-Sep-97  02:50:44
Sb: #704478-CC Situation
Fm: J. MICHAEL STRACZYNSKI
 
"Sounds just like I figured it was.... her agent(s) screwed her by not passing
the offer along to Claudia.  <sigh>"
 
      Nope again.  I was there, in Blackpool, with her and the other cast
members, and I sat across from her in the hotel pub at midnight and told her
that unless we got a yes or no by the next day, after all that had gone in
during the preceding days, the offer put out to her by WB would be withdrawn.
 
      She had all the information.
 
                                                                    jms
